⚙️ Recommended print settings
| Drying before use | Recommended |
| Drying conditions | 45-50 ℃, 6-8 h |
| Recommended nozzle size | 0.2 mm or above |
| Nozzle temperature | 190-230 ℃ |
| Build plate temperature | 55-65 ℃ |
| Recommended printing speed | 50-200 mm/s |
| Cooling time | 9 s |
| Maximum volumetric flow rate | 12 mm³/s |
| Enclosed chamber | Not required |
| Part cooling | Recommended for bridges, overhangs and small details |
🧪 Physical properties
| Density | 1.21 g/cm³ |
| Melt index | 4-10 g/10 min at 190 ℃ / 2.16 kg |
| Melting point | 162 ℃ |
| Heat deflection temperature | 50 ℃ at 0.45 MPa |
💪 Mechanical properties
| Young’s modulus | 2790±250 MPa |
| Tensile strength | 45±5 MPa |
| Elongation at break | 12±1% |
| Bending modulus | 3980±360 MPa |
| Bending strength | 82±8 MPa |
| Izod impact strength X-Y | 28±1 kJ/m² |
| Z-axis tensile strength | 23.8±0.4 MPa |
